✦ Synopsis


This paper describes the application of exergy analysis to human heat and mass exchange with the indoor environment. The basis for this paper is the existence of a formal similarity between the parameters defining human heat and mass transfer governed by physiological processes and the parameters defining exergy destruction. Basic heat and mass transfer is calculated using a standard two-node human physiological model. To enable an exergy analysis the model was divided according to heat and mass transfer over appropriate boundaries. The exergy analysis was performed for each process with regard to the type of exergy that participates in heat and mass exchange with respect to the indoor environment. The results provide insight into the complex interactions between the human body and environment as characterized by exergy destruction. Furthermore, the analysis indicates that at given physiological parameters only a certain combination of environmental conditions ensures minimal exergy destruction. These environmental and human conditions coincide with expected level of thermal comfort.
